from Ivy Lee

Description

2 Letters by Ivy Lee urging Hoover to put a mortorium on German war debts and encourage France to do the same along with disarmament efforts to promote free trade and economic recovery.

Context

Written in the lead up to the World Disarmament Conference in Geneva starting in February 1932 which Germany would withdraw from under Hitler in 1933.
